assigners

/əˈsaɪnərz/
noun
  1. People or things that give out tasks, duties, or roles to others.
    • In the game, the assigners of positions decided who would be captain.
    • The assigners of the project made sure each team member had a clear role.
    • The assigners of homework gave the students three chapters to read.
